| Description / Comments: | LCCN: 93-11912 Papers based on the NAEYC 1991 annual conference, held in Denver. Introduction : the ethic of inclusion / Rebecca S. New and Bruce L. Mallory -- The politics of developmentally appropriate practice : exploring issues of culture, class, and curriculum / Sally Lubeck -- Inclusive policy, practice, and theory for young children with developmental differences / Bruce L. Mallory -- Culture, child development, and developmentally appropriate practices : teachers as collaborative researchers / Rebecca S. New -- Research in parent-child interaction : guidance to developmentally appropriate practice for young children with disabilities / Jeanette A. McCollum and Helen Bair -- Expanding the perceptions of developmentally appropriate practice : changing theoretical perspectives / Barbara L. Ludlow and Terry R. Berkeley -- Understanding development in a cultural context : the challenge for teachers / Barbara T. Bowman and Frances M. Stott. (cont.) The movement of African-American children through sociocultural contexts : a case of conflict resolution / Carol Brunson Phillips -- Developmentally appropriate practice and cultural values : a case in point / Leslie R. Williams -- Parents, pluralism, and the NAEYC statement on developmentally appropriate practice / Douglas R. Powell -- Blending developmentally appropriate practice and early childhood special education : redefining best practice to meet the needs of all children / Jane B. Atwater ... [et al.] -- Designing meaningful measurements for early childhood / Samuel J. Meisels -- Teacher perspectives on the strengths and achievements of young children : relationship to ethnicity, language, gender, and class / Marianne N. Bloch, B. Robert Tabachnick, and Miryam Espinosa-Dulanto -- Language and diversity in early childhood : whose voices are appropriate? / Celia Genishi, Anne Haas Dyson, and Rebekah Fassler. Papers based on the NAEYC 1991 annual conference, held in Denver./ Includes bibliographical references and index. Early childhood education series (Teachers College Press) |
